Output 3c85fc58b630d4a5950482f71138c9ac3d4b66c273c50998a04345c729ba18ca:0

value
118899
script pubkey
OP_0 OP_PUSHBYTES_20 3805952820c28f5a6fc030f673f064ec8a4a7878
address
bc1q8qze22pqc2845m7qxrm88uryaj9y57rctm9zuw
transaction
3c85fc58b630d4a5950482f71138c9ac3d4b66c273c50998a04345c729ba18ca
confirmations
167417
spent
true